Abstract
A computer system and method for securely storing data are provided. A Radio Frequency Identification Device (RFID) tag is applied to a removable data storage device that is able to be inserted and removed from the computer system. An identification code is assigned to respective removable data storage devices in which the identification code and other information associated with the removable data storage devices are stored at the computer system upon insertion and retrieval of the removable data storage devices to and from the computer system.

8. A computer system for securely storing data comprising:
-
a removable data storage device which is at least one of;
(a) floppy disk, (b) compact disk, (c) digital versatile disk (DVD), (d) tape drive, (e) smart card, (f) personal computer memory card international association (PCMCIA) card, and (g) zip disk, that is able to be inserted into and removed from the computer system;a Radio Frequency Identification Device (RFID) tag applied to the removable data storage device, wherein a silicon integrated circuit of the RFID tag is connected to carbon ink electrodes of the tag such that a storage unit is provided at the RFID tag which has read/write capabilities; a label associated with the RFID tag, where the label and the RFID tag are together placed on the removable data storage device; an assigned identification code associated with the removable data storage device stored at the storage unit of the RFID tag, where a processing device of the computer system stores the identification code associated with the removable data storage device; an identification tag reader that reads the identification code when the removable data storage device is inserted into and removed from the computer system, a media reader that reads directory data from the removable data storage device when the removable data storage device is inserted into and removed from the computer system, said identification tag reader and media reader being coupled to the processing device to transfer the identification code and directory data to the processing device upon being read; and a plurality of removable data storage devices at the computer system in which the removable data storage device is able to be retrieved in response to an authorized user request identifying the identification code for the removable data storage device. - View Dependent Claims (9, 10, 11, 12)
